The Soviets put into orbit the first space station, Salyut 1, but the crew of three die on returning to earth

The 19-year-old Jean Claude Duvalier, succeeding his father as president of Haiti, becomes known as Baby Doc

Duel, about a motorist terrorized by a truck driver, launches Stephen Spielberg's career as a film director in Hollywood

With support from Moscow, Erich Honecker takes Walter Ulbricht's place as leader of East Germany

King Hussein, alarmed at the continuing power of Palestinian guerrillas within Jordan, expels the Palestine Liberation Organization (PLO)

Evidence of official deception concerning US involvement in Vietnam is published in the New York Times as the Pentagon Papers

The arrest of Mujibur Rahman, together with brutal attempts at repression, turn resistance in East Pakistan into full-scale civil war

Gerry Adams is imprisoned for suspected IRA links but is released for lack of evidence

In the Apollo 15 mission US astronauts David Scott and James Irwin drive the vehicle Rover-1 on the surface of the moon

Internment without trial, reintroduced in Ulster to deal with the developing crisis, is used at first only against Catholics suspected of terrorism

Stanley Kubrick directs Malcolm McDowell in a film of Anthony Burgess's novel A Clockwork Orange

95-year-old Spanish cellist Pablo Casals conducts in New York his Hymn to the United Nations
